Reyadh Mohamed Seyadi is currently Assistant Professor of Commercial Law at the University of Bahrain. He holds a PhD in International Commercial Law from the University of Sheffield, UK, and an LLM in International Commercial and Business Law from the University of East Anglia, UK. He has been appointed as a member of the International Council for Commercial Arbitration (ICCA) and as an associate member of the Chartered Institute of Arbitrators (CIArb). His area of expertise and his main research interests focus on international commercial arbitration, investment arbitration, the World Trade Organisation (WTO), the United Nations Commission on International Trade Law (UNCITRAL), and Islamic finance. He has recently published number of journal articles on legal aspects of Islamic finance and international commercial arbitration.
